Abstract
In this work stw22 steel sheet was clad with Al1350 at different pre-heat temperatures and thickness reductions. The bond strength was determined by peeling test. The results showed that increasing pre-heat temperature and plastic deformation, bond strength increases. It was also revealed that at any specific temperature, there exists a certain thickness reduction at which the bond strength approaches that of Aluminum. Fracture micrographs showed cracks on the brittle surface of the two materials. These points are extruded areas of virgin substrate which facilitate intimate contact and ultimately bonding between the two metals.
